摘要:

CO has been detected down to 500 parts per trillion by volume using infrared excitation of CO dissolved in liquid Ar solution with laser induced fluorescence detection. The feasibility of theinsitudetection of trace concentrations of atmospheric and industrial pollutants dissolved in liquid air is discussed. ©1995 American Institute of Physics.
